David Patrick wrote:

MemoQ is buggy enough, but when you add in clients insisting on connecting with their servers to use it, its' a recipe for disaster.


Exactly! My stubborn client lost an experienced translator because they wanted me to work on server projects only. The TMs couldn’t be exported. They said.

Funny enough, in the years to follow, no other client ever sent me a mQ project.

It’s nearly always Trados. Sometimes Transit. I translate everything in CafeTran.

I use Trados to download GroupShare and WorldServer projects (that I translate in CafeTran on my Mac). WS projects can be downloaded directly too.

RWS opening the GroupShare protocol would be perfect—but not very likely to happen.

I've been using Trados on a daily basis. Despite numerous problems, I've learned my way around it and I can say I am comfortable using it except the QA which becomes a pain in the air when the project has around 10,000 units.

This year a client kind of insisted (in the form of recommending) that instead of using their MemoQ license, I should buy my own with a special discount granted to their service providers, which I did. But I don't get many MemoQ projects very often now. Money-wise, I am not complaining but I haven't gotten used to it. The interface is horrible to me (I know I am not objective). And the QA brings up many false-positive errors.

I use Memsource and MateCat very seldom, and I love them. Especially Memsource. If it was my choice, I would go with Memsource. It handles large files smoothly and the memories function very effectively. Also they run on a browser, thus eliminating the dependency on the operating system (you know which). The use of desktop applications I believe is out-of-date as well as the mentality of the software companies creating those OS-dependent CAT tools.

Trados Studio, memoQ, WordFast Pro and Memsource depending on each client's requirements. I also ditched quite a number of CAT tools (mostly online/cloud-based ones) for being a complete waste of programming effort, most of all XTM and Across - tools that actually managed to make me angry.
